On Thu, Aug 01, 2002 at 02:27:17PM +0200, Hanspeter Roth wrote: > Hello, > > I want to set hw.ata.atapi_dma to 1. But using sysctl it tells me > hw.ata.atapi_dma is read only. > How can I set it to 1? Is there a specific kernel configuration > option? Try setting it in /boot/loader.conf as hw.ata.atapi_dma="1" -- Simon Dick simond@irrelevant.org To Unsubscribe: send mail to majordomo@FreeBSD.org with "unsubscribe freebsd-questions" in the body of the message
